About Rachel Smith

Rachel Smith practices personal injury law at Meshbesher and Spence, representing clients harmed by the carelessness of others. Her practice covers brain and spinal cord injuries, serious burns, medical malpractice, car and truck accidents, dog bites, product liability, premises liability, and wrongful death. She earned a B.A. from the University of Montana (2002) and a J.D. from the University of Minnesota (2010). She holds an AV Preeminent rating and has been recognized as a Rising Star by Minnesota Super Lawyers and as a Top Woman Attorney in Minnesota by Minneapolis St. Paul Magazine.
